    Medical Description of Virataz 300mg Capsule

    Virataz Capsule contains Atazanavir 300mg.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ule is an antiviral medicine used in the treatment of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) infection. Virataz Capsule acts as a protease inhibitor. Atazanavir works by reducing the viral load of HIV in your body. Virataz Capsule improves your immune system and reduces the risk of conditions associated with HIV infection. Virataz Capsule is used in children above 6 years old and in adults. Virataz Capsule is used in combination with other antiviral medications like ritonavir.

    Mechanism of action of Virataz 300mg Capsule

    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ule is an HIV protease inhibitor. Protease inhibitors are used as a part of highly active antiviral therapy (HAART) in HIV-infected patients. Virataz Capsule prevents HIV replication by binding to this specific enzyme thus selectively inhibits the cleavage of HIV-1 encoded Gag-Pol polyproteins in cells affected by the virus, thereby preventing the formation of mature virus particles into infectious virions that spreads the infection. Virataz Capsule is a structural analogue of the transition state that binds to different sites on the enzyme namely the active site and the surface of one of the flexible flaps in the protease dimer during which the bond between phenylalanine and proline is broken.

    Virataz 300mg Capsule Contraindication

    Absolute contraindications:

    • if you are allergic to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ule
    • if you have severe liver problems like hepatitis or hepatic insufficiency
    • if you are breastfeeding
    • if <6 yrs of age

    Relative contraindication:

    • if you have kidney disease
    • if you are diabetic
    • if you have a bleeding disorder like haemophilia
    • if you have a lipid disorder like hyperlipidaemia
    • if you have heart diseases
    • if you are pregnant – this medication lowers the risk of passing HIV infection to the baby


    Virataz 300mg Capsule Side Effects

    Common side effects that occur 1:10 patients: headache, ocular icterus, vomiting, diarrhea, abdominal pain, nausea, dyspepsia, jaundice, rash, fatigue

    Uncommon side effects that occur 1:100 patients: hypersensitivity, weight decreased, weight gain, anorexia, appetite increased, depression, disorientation, anxiety, insomnia, sleep disorder, abnormal dream, peripheral neuropathy, syncope, amnesia, dizziness, hypertension, dyspnoea, pancreatitis, gastritis, abdominal distension, stomatitis aphthous, flatulence, dry mouth, hepatitis, cholelithiasis, cholestasis, erythema multiforme, toxic skin eruptions, medicine rash with eosinophilia and DRESS syndrome, angioedema, urticaria

    Rare side effects that occur in 1:1000 patients: gait disturbance, kidney pain, myopathy, Stevens-Johnson syndrome, vesiculobullous rash, eczema, vasodilatation, hepatosplenomegaly, cholecystitis, QTc prolongation, edema, palpitation.

    How to Take Virataz 300mg Capsule

    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ule is taken orally with food.

    Don’t open the capsule.

    Swallow Virataz Capsule as a whole.

    Virataz Capsule must be taken with ritonavir.

    After therapy has been initiated, do not take more or less of Virataz than prescribed or stop taking it without your physicians’ approval. Skipping or changing Virataz Capsule dose without approval would increase the viral load making the infection more difficult to treat, or worsen side effects. For further queries consult your physician.


    Use of Virataz 300mg Capsule in Adult

    If you are pregnant or breastfeeding inform your physician as they are not advisable.

    The recommended dose of Virataz Capsule is 300mg taken with ritonavir 100mg once daily and with food.

    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ule must be taken with ritonavir as prescribed by the physician without fail. These drugs must be taken with food and the medicine must be swallowed.


    Use of Virataz 300mg Capsule in children

    Virataz (Atazanavir (300mg)) Capsule is used in children above age 6 who are not below 15kgs weight

    Virataz Capsule must be taken with ritonavir as prescribed by the physician without fail. These drugs must be taken with food and the medicine must be swallowed

    Drug Interaction of Virataz 300mg Capsule

    Drug-Drug Interaction

    Decreased metabolism caused by Alfuzosin, Sildenafil

    Increased metabolism caused by Rifampin

    Increased Serum concentration caused by midazolam, Lovastatin, simvastatin

    Increased severity of side effects by Aceclofenac, Amphotericin B

    Missed Dose

    You can take the missed dosage if you notice within 6 hours. Always take with ritonavir and food. If it is more than 6 hours, then skip the dosage and take the next doses as usual. Don’t take a double dose for a forgotten dose.
